Online Community
Peer interaction is alive and well at PASC, and in fact many students report getting to know peers in their online community whom they would never meet otherwise because of social or geographic barriers. Students interact regularly in their live classes and tutoring sessions, and have opportunities to work on group projects and discussions. Contributing to their class blogs and forums is another great way for students to interact, express their opinions, and learn from others in a less formal environment than a classroom.
School Clubs and Organizations
Students at Provost Academy South Carolina have the opportunity to be involved in extracurricular clubs and organizations through their school. These clubs plan events, activities, fieldtrips and projects that help foster interest and exploration. Clubs and activities offered are based on the interest of the students at the school. PASC encourages students to pursue activities such as sports, dance, music, and volunteer activities within their local community.
